Harris, Booker to speak ahead of Michigan Democratic Party convention

Former Vice President Kamala Harris and U.S. Sen. Cory Booker are scheduled to speak at an event ahead of the Michigan Democratic Party endorsement convention in Detroit this month.

Harris, who was the Democratic nominee for president in 2024, and Booker, a New Jersey Democrat, will speak at the Michigan Democratic Women's Caucus Legacy Luncheon on April 18 in Detroit, according to a flyer promoting the event.

Their appearance at the luncheon will come hours before a separate Legacy Dinner organized by the party to honor Gov. Gretchen Whitmer. Kentucky Gov. Andy Beshear is expected to speak at the Legacy Dinner.

Beshear serves as chairman for the Democratic Governors Association, while Whitmer serves as vice chair for the group. Whitmer is leaving the governor's office at year's end because of constitutional term limits.
